The invention provides a deoxidation catalyst for olefin gas, a preparation method and an application thereof. The deoxidation catalyst for the olefin gas comprises, by oxide, 0.01-5 % by weight percent of active components selected from one or more of Pd, Pt and/or Ag, 1-20 % by weight percent of an active additive selected from any one of Mn, Fe, Co, Cu and Zn compounds, and the balance being a carrier, wherein the carrier is a nano TiO2/Al2O3 composite carrier, and is prepared by a dry-mixing method, a sol-gel method or a co-precipitation method. The deoxidation catalyst is relatively high in mechanical strength, not easy to be pulverized, high in low-temperature activity, and long in service life, can be directly used for deoxidation and purification of industrial polyolefin, is free of reduction and activation, and can prevent olefin addition during a using process and can deoxidize oxygen not higher than 10000 ppm in the olefin to be less than 0.05 ppm.
